Why are some ferrets fuzzier than others?

some ferrets look more like Opossums while others look more like an otter. Because their furs very in thickness. Why is this? How can I get one that is fuzzier than others? the picture is the fuzzy one im talking about.

    Some ferrets have bald tails because they get "rat tail" which is simply the tail needs to be cleaned more often as the pores are clogging up and are forming into blackheads which makes it so the hair can not grow. Cleaning the tail and getting rid of the blackheads will help the fur grow back, keeping the tail clear of blackheads the fur should return back to the fluffy normal style.

    Some ferrets have bald tails because of a health issue called "Adrenal Disease" this is where the Adrenal gland is not producing the right amount of hormones and is causing the ferret to go bald. This, if left untreated, can end the ferrets life sooner than liked. Ferret tail in the picture is of a ferret with Adrenal Disease. Many ferrets in the USA get this, as they are typically mass bred by Marshall Farms. There are treatments for this health issue, that can easily return the coat to the fluffy coat of a standard ferret.

    Some ferrets are fluffy, but not to fluffy, these ferrets are normal ferrets that are probably healthy. Coat quality shows the health of a ferret pretty good.

    Some ferrets are SUPER fluffy with really long fur, these ferrets are called Angora ferrets. Like Angora rabbits they are bred to have longer fur than a standard ferret.

    Some times it just goes back into genetics, during the summer ferrets fluff wont be as thick. The hotter it is, the thinner the coat. The colder it is, the thicker the coat.
